Circuit Description
Throttle Position (TP) sensor measures amount of throttle opening. PCM uses TP sensor information for fuel delivery calculations. TP sensor readings during acceleration are much higher than those during deceleration or idle. DTC P1122 sets if PCM senses TP sensor voltage intermittently less than .10 volt.
Conditions required to set DTC are
- Ignition is on.
- TP signal voltage is intermittently less than .10 volt for .15 second over a 1.5-second period.
Diagnostic Aids
Check for faulty connections or damaged harness. Observe TP SENSOR display on scan tool while moving all related harnesses and connectors. A change in scan tool display indicates fault location. If DTC cannot be duplicated, check scan tool FAILURE RECORDS to determine mileage since last DTC was set.
